Title:
Kubernetes for Beginners: overview, key concepts and lots of demos
Stream:
App Server and Microservices (3)
Speakers:
Kevin Postreich; Mark Nuttall
Abstract:
Kubernetes is an increasingly popular tool for 'container orchestration' - managing collections of Docker containers. Following on from the 'No charts, all demo' introduction to Docker, we'll cover the basics of Kubernetes: what it does, how it's organised, how to make it work for you. We'll touch on Helm, Ingress, external storage, and then hand over to Kevin Postreich for a demonstration.

Bio:

Kevin Postreich:

Kevin is the IBM World Wide technical sales lead for WebSphere Application Server, supporting customer deployments of WebSphere Application Server and Liberty, WebSphere eXtreme Scale and WAS on Cloud solutions. His role and responsibility also includes development and delivery of technical accelerators for IBM technical sales organizations, customers, and business partners around the world. He routinely leads customer workshops and delivers technical enablement designed to accelerate the experience, knowledge, and adoption of IBM Hybrid Cloud and Systems Middleware solutions. Kevin is a regular speaker at IBM events such as WebSphere User Groups, Software Technical Academies, and InterConnect. He has experience with WebSphere in context of IBM Bluemix, DevOps, UrbanCode Deploy, Docker, micro services, APIs, WebSphere Connect, IBM PureApplication System, eXtreme Scale and more.

Mark Nuttall:

Dr Mark Nuttall is a software engineer in the WebSphere development team. He's currently working on Microservice Builder with a focus on DevOps, workflow automation, Kubernetes, Helm, and related technologies and practices.
